Linguistic Origin & Historical Etymology
The term 'Daoism' originates from the Chinese word '道教' (Dàojiào), which translates to 'the teaching of the way.' It emerged during the 4th century BCE in China, evolving from ancient philosophical traditions that emphasized harmony with the Dao (Tao), a fundamental principle that underlies the universe.

View all stories →How Are Palisade Cells Adapted for Photosynthesis (and Why Are They Called 'Palisade')?
Palisade mesophyll cells are column-shaped, densely packed with chloroplasts, and positioned near the leaf's upper surface to maximize light absorption for photosynthesis. Their name comes from the French word for a defensive fence of wooden stakes, referencing their tightly aligned, upright cellular structure.
